The Olympia Wooden Boat Association is proud to announce the 34th Annual Olympia Wooden Boat Fair will be held Saturday and Sunday on Mother’s Day Weekend, May 11 and 12, 2013.

The fair, a traditional community and family fun event, is held at Percival Landing Park in downtown Olympia. Hours of this FREE event are Saturday from 10:00 a.m. to 6:00 p.m. and Sunday from 11: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m. On display will be wooden boats of all sizes and types, new and old, power and sail, row boats, dinghies, kayaks, and canoes.

The Children’s Boat Building Booth, held on Saturday until the wood runs out, is a family fun tradition offered at the Wooden Boat Fair. Boat hulls and components are supplied to children to build their dream boat. Adult supervision is required.

Handmade arts and crafts from local artisans will be on display in booths featuring artwork, pottery, wooden décor, jewelry, clothing, stained glass, leather products, homemade food products, and many more nautical-related items.

When the family gets hungry, walk through the International Food Alley booths offering traditional burgers, seafood, and international choices to tempting desserts, sweets, and treats.

The fair is known for showcasing local musical entertainment starting at noon.
